# TestCloudPlatform **Repository Path**: tito/TestCloudPlatform ## Basic Information - **Project Name**: TestCloudPlatform - **Description**: 自动化云测平台-一站式测试平台(接口自动化-压力测试-UI自动化测试) -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2026-02-02 - **Last Updated**: 2026-02-02 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 滴云自动化测试平台-最强一站式测试平台 #### 需求背景 - 行业和公司研发开发团队普遍存在,项目开发完成上线,要多个测试人员测试对应的功能/接口等常规的测试 - 多数会用Postman、Swagger或者自己写脚本完成接口测试,包括Selenium UI自动化测试、Jmeter压力测试等 - 招聘相关测试人员进行,带来的问题就是人员成本高,测试一团乱,而且效率低,部分bug遗漏导致上线出事故 - 虽然有些测试人员会写测试脚本,但是编写脚本的过程和部署环境、准备数据的过程也耗时; - 而且项目改了一个逻辑或者修复了一个bug,多个有模块还需要重新进行测试,效率低而且浪费公司人力; - 简要整理几点 - 开发和测试团队质量交付比较差 - 每次需要本地安装一系列环境和驱动,且兼容性也差,测试和开发人员工作效率低 - 维护多个测试工具,每次测试都需要重新部署环境、容易丢失,自动化测试脚本分散,版本不一致、维护性差 - 本地测试、手工测试和自动化测试脚本不通用 - 不同的测试类型需要使用不同的测试工具和技术 - 导致测试人员需要学习和掌握多种测试方法和工具,增加了测试成本和学习成本。 - 测试报告分散不统一 - 在测试过程中,测试人员需要记录和整理测试结果,通常使用Excel等工具进行管理。 - 不同测试人员使用的格式和内容可能不一致,导致测试报告分散不统一,难以汇总和分析。 - 重复性工作过多 - 测试过程中需要进行很多重复性的工作,如数据准备、环境配置、脚本执行等 - 这些工作需要消耗大量的时间和精力,影响测试效率。 - 难以发现潜在的问题 - 手动测试存在局限性,无法覆盖所有的测试场景和用例,难以发现潜在的问题。 - 测试脚本分散,没统一维护,测试报告历史查看不了,没有给团队沉淀积累经验 #### 云测平台介绍 自研一站式测试平台,SpringBoot3.X+AlibabaCloud+Jmeter5.X+Selenium4.X+Docker+JDK17,高效解决企业测试痛点,统一接口自动化、UI自动化、压力测试,支持公有云和私有云,可视化测试编排,自动生成测试报告; - 新升级技术:最新AlibabaCloud全家桶+JDK17+SpringBoot3.X+海量数据处理+超多实用java生态类库 - 滴云自动化压测平台是全新的业务领域,独家原创项目,全网都没这个方向的视频教程,简历跳槽则独领风骚 - 一站式自动化云测试平台,基于JMeter5.X、Selenium4.X 最新主流框架开发,解耦各个模块独立使用+定制 - 使用云测平台DCloudTest,相当于 Postman + Swagger + Mock+ JMeter+Selenium 更加先进开发测试工具 #### 软件架构 - 基础工具环境:JDK17+IDEA2023(全新改版)+Maven3.9+Linux服务器 - 微服务技术:新版SpringCloudAlibaba全家桶+SpringBoot3.X+Nacos2.x+MybatisPlus+Mysql8.X - 缓存+主流消息队列+分布式调度:Redis7.X+Kafak3.X-Kraft架构 + 分布式调度平台 - 底层测试引擎:Jmeter5.X+StandardJMeterEngine+Selenium4.X+WebDrvier - 海量数据存储+自建分布式文件存储:Mysql8.0+时序数据库 + 分布式文件存储MinIO - 可视化实时监控+告警:时序数据库InfluxDB+Grafana+Prometheus+告警监控 - 轻量级权限认证框架SaToken + 效能工具库Lombok+Hutool+高性能Excel处理工具EasyExcel - 高性能序列化组件Xstream+ 最好的JAVA生态压缩库ApacheCommonsCompress+更多... - 前后端分离架构下的 Vue3+ AntDesign+ 丰富可视化图形报表 (提供完整代码) - DevOps上线部署:Jenkins CICD + 阿里云Git仓库+ 阿里云ECS 服务器+ Docker容器编排调度 #### 参与贡献 1. Fork 本仓库 2. 新建 Feat_xxx 分支 3. 提交代码 4. 新建 Pull Request